The Tammi Program

TAMMI stands for Transplant Advocacy and Meaningful Multidisciplinary Integration. This groundbreaking program will achieve two main goals:

Provide Sponsored Transplant Doula Support to Underserved Communities

The TAMMI Program will enable The Transplant Doula Training & Network to partner with existing programs that serve underserved communities and with transplant centers. Through these partnerships, we will provide sponsored transplant doula support to those who might not otherwise have the means to privately hire one. This initiative ensures that everyone, regardless of financial capability, can benefit from the compassionate and essential support that transplant doulas offer.

Offer Sponsored Access to Our Training & Network

We recognize that there are many passionate individuals who would like to become transplant doulas but are facing financial hardships. The TAMMI Program will offer sponsored access to our comprehensive training and network, allowing these individuals to pursue their calling without financial barriers. This initiative not only empowers new doulas but also strengthens our community and extends our reach.
